How to Optimize Page Load Times in Bubble.io
"Discover how to optimize page load times in Bubble.io. Boost your website's performance with our step-by-step guide. Improve user experience now!"
How to Optimize Page Load Times in Bubble.io
Did you know that the average attention span of internet users is just 8 seconds? That means you only have a few precious seconds to capture their attention and convince them to stay on your website. One of the key factors that can make or break user experience is page load times. If your website takes too long to load, visitors are more likely to abandon it and go elsewhere. So, how can you optimize page load times in Bubble.io and ensure a smooth browsing experience for your users?
In this article, we will explore various techniques and best practices to improve the performance of your Bubble.io website. Whether you're a seasoned Bubble.io developer or just getting started, these optimization tips will help you create lightning-fast web pages that keep visitors engaged and coming back for more.
So, if you're ready to boost your website's performance and provide a seamless user experience, let's dive into the world of page load optimization in Bubble.io.
Understanding Page Load Times in Bubble.io
Welcome to the world of Bubble.io, a powerful platform that allows you to build web applications without writing code. With its intuitive interface and drag-and-drop functionality, Bubble.io has become a go-to choice for many developers and entrepreneurs. However, as with any web application, optimizing page load times is crucial to providing a seamless user experience.
Why Page Load Time Matters
Page load time refers to the time it takes for a web page to fully load and become interactive. In the fast-paced digital world we live in, users expect instant gratification. Research has shown that even a one-second delay in page load time can lead to a 7% decrease in conversions and an 11% decrease in page views.
When it comes to Bubble.io, slow page load times can have a significant impact on user experience and bounce rates. Imagine a user landing on your Bubble.io application, only to be greeted by a loading spinner for what feels like an eternity. Frustration sets in, and the user is likely to abandon the application and never return.
Furthermore, search engines like Google consider page load time as a ranking factor. Slow-loading pages may be penalized in search engine results, making it harder for potential users to discover your application.
Common Reasons for Slow Page Load Times in Bubble.io
Several factors can contribute to slow page load times in Bubble.io. Understanding these factors is the first step towards optimizing your application for speed.
Large Images: High-resolution images can significantly slow down page load times. It's important to optimize and compress images without compromising their quality.
Complex Workflows: Bubble.io allows you to create complex workflows with multiple steps and conditions. While this flexibility is great, it can also lead to slower load times if not optimized properly.
Unoptimized Data Structures: Inefficient data structures can cause delays in retrieving and displaying data. It's crucial to design your database and workflows in a way that minimizes unnecessary queries and maximizes performance.
Now that we've identified the common culprits behind slow page load times in Bubble.io, let's explore actionable strategies to address these issues and optimize your application for speed.
Essential Tools for Measuring Page Load Times
When it comes to optimizing page load times in Bubble.io, accurate measurement is the first step towards improvement. By using the right tools, you can gain valuable insights into your application's performance and identify areas that require optimization. Let's explore some essential tools and techniques for measuring page load times in Bubble.io.
1. Google PageSpeed Insights
Google PageSpeed Insights is a powerful tool that provides detailed analysis and recommendations for improving your website's performance. Simply enter your Bubble.io application's URL, and PageSpeed Insights will generate a report with valuable insights.
PageSpeed Insights measures various performance metrics, including Time to Interactive (TTI) and Speed Index. These metrics indicate how quickly your application becomes fully interactive and how fast the visual content is displayed to users, respectively. By understanding these metrics, you can identify areas that need improvement and prioritize your optimization efforts.
2. Bubble.io's Built-in Debugger
Bubble.io offers a built-in debugger that allows you to measure and analyze your application's performance directly within the platform. This tool provides real-time data on the execution time of your workflows, database queries, and API calls.
By using the debugger, you can identify any bottlenecks or inefficiencies in your workflows and optimize them for faster execution. This can significantly improve your application's overall performance and reduce page load times.
Additionally, the debugger allows you to simulate different user scenarios and test the performance of your application under different conditions. This can help you identify potential issues and optimize your application to deliver a consistent and smooth user experience.
Interpreting the Results
Once you have gathered data from tools like Google PageSpeed Insights or Bubble.io's debugger, it's important to interpret the results accurately. Understanding the metrics and their implications will guide your optimization efforts.
For example, if the Time to Interactive (TTI) metric is high, it indicates that your application takes a longer time to become fully interactive. This could be due to heavy scripts or complex workflows. By optimizing these areas, you can reduce the TTI and improve the overall user experience.
Similarly, the Speed Index metric measures how quickly the visual content is displayed to users. A high Speed Index suggests that your application might have large images or unoptimized stylesheets. By optimizing these elements, you can enhance the perceived speed of your application and keep users engaged.
Now that you have a solid understanding of the tools available for measuring page load times in Bubble.io and how to interpret the results, it's time to dive into the next section. We'll explore actionable strategies to optimize your page load times and create a lightning-fast user experience.
Strategies for Optimizing Page Load Times in Bubble.io
When it comes to optimizing page load times in Bubble.io, a strategic approach is key. By implementing specific optimization strategies, you can significantly improve load times and create a seamless user experience. Let's explore some effective strategies below:
1. Minimize Workflow Complexity
One of the main culprits of slow page load times in Bubble.io is complex workflows. To optimize load times, it's important to simplify your workflows by:
Breaking down large workflows into smaller, manageable steps
Reducing unnecessary actions or conditions
Using reusable elements to streamline your workflows
By minimizing workflow complexity, you can reduce the processing time required for each page load, resulting in faster load times.
2. Optimize Images
Large images can significantly slow down page load times. To optimize images in Bubble.io:
Compress images to reduce file size without compromising quality
Use responsive image techniques to serve appropriate sizes based on the user's device
Lazy load images to ensure they only load when they are visible on the screen
By optimizing images, you can reduce the amount of data that needs to be transferred, resulting in faster load times.
3. Streamline Data Structures
Unoptimized data structures can also contribute to slow page load times. To streamline your data structures:
Avoid unnecessary nesting of data types
Optimize database queries to retrieve only the necessary data
Use efficient data types and fields for your specific use case
By streamlining your data structures, you can reduce the amount of data processing required, leading to faster load times.
Implementing these optimization strategies can have a significant impact on both user experience and business metrics. Faster load times result in lower bounce rates, increased user engagement, and improved conversion rates. So, don't underestimate the power of optimization!
Now that we've explored these strategies, we're ready to dive into the next section, where we'll discuss how to maintain optimized page load times over time.
Maintaining Optimized Page Load Times
Optimizing page load times in Bubble.io is not a one-time task. It requires ongoing efforts to ensure that your web applications continue to deliver a seamless user experience. Let's explore some key strategies for maintaining optimized load times over time.
Regular Audits and Performance Testing
Regular audits and performance testing should be a part of your maintenance routine. By conducting periodic assessments of your Bubble.io applications, you can identify potential bottlenecks and address them before they impact your users.
Performance testing tools like Google PageSpeed Insights or Bubble.io's built-in debugger can help you measure and analyze your page load times accurately. These tools provide valuable insights into various metrics, such as Time to Interactive (TTI) and Speed Index, which are crucial for understanding the performance of your applications.
By regularly monitoring these metrics, you can track the progress of your optimizations and make necessary adjustments along the way. Remember, optimization is an iterative process, and continuous monitoring is key to maintaining optimal load times.
Staying Updated with New Features and Updates
Bubble.io is constantly evolving, introducing new features and updates to enhance its platform. It is essential to stay updated with these changes and understand their potential impact on your page load times.
Whenever Bubble.io releases a new feature or update, take the time to evaluate how it may affect the performance of your applications. Keep an eye out for any changes that could potentially introduce performance bottlenecks or optimizations that can further improve your load times.
Reinforcing the Importance of Optimized Load Times
Optimized page load times are not just about technical performance; they directly impact the user experience and ultimately your business metrics. A slow-loading application can lead to frustrated users, increased bounce rates, and lost opportunities.
By maintaining optimized load times, you ensure that your users can access your applications quickly and efficiently. This seamless experience not only improves user satisfaction but also increases the likelihood of user engagement, conversions, and retention.
Remember, the online landscape is competitive, and users have high expectations for fast-loading applications. By prioritizing and maintaining optimized load times, you set yourself apart from the competition and establish a strong foundation for success.
Frequently Asked Questions
How can I identify the elements slowing down my Bubble.io page?
Identifying the elements that contribute to slow page load times in Bubble.io requires a systematic approach. You can start by using performance testing tools like Google PageSpeed Insights or Bubble.io's built-in debugger to analyze your application's performance metrics.
These tools provide insights into different aspects of your application, such as image sizes, script execution times, or network requests. By examining these metrics, you can pinpoint specific elements that may be causing slow load times and take appropriate actions to optimize them.
Can plugins affect my Bubble.io page load times?
Yes, plugins can impact your Bubble.io page load times. While plugins offer additional functionality and features, they can also introduce overhead that affects performance. It's important to choose plugins carefully and evaluate their impact on your load times.
Before installing a plugin, consider its purpose and whether it aligns with your optimization goals. Additionally, regularly monitor and assess the impact of installed plugins on your page load times. If you find that a particular plugin is significantly slowing down your application, consider alternative solutions or optimizations to mitigate the impact.
By addressing these frequently asked questions and implementing the strategies discussed in this article, you can ensure that your Bubble.io applications maintain optimal page load times. Remember, optimization is an ongoing process, and staying proactive in maintaining optimized load times is key to delivering a top-notch user experience.
Conclusion: Optimizing Page Load Times for a Seamless User Experience
Optimizing page load times in Bubble.io is not just a one-time task; it requires ongoing maintenance and attention to ensure a seamless user experience. By regularly auditing and testing your application's performance, you can identify and address any issues before they impact your users.
Staying updated with new features and updates from Bubble.io is also crucial. These updates may introduce optimizations or changes that can affect your page load times. By keeping up to date, you can leverage these improvements to further enhance your application's performance.
Remember, the importance of optimized page load times cannot be overstated. A slow-loading application can lead to frustrated users and high bounce rates, negatively impacting your business. By following the strategies and techniques outlined in this article, you can significantly improve your page load times and provide a smooth and enjoyable user experience.
Next Steps: Take Action for Lightning-Fast Load Times
Now that you have a clear understanding of how to optimize page load times in Bubble.io, it's time to take action. Here are some steps you can implement right away:
Perform a comprehensive audit of your application's performance using tools like Google PageSpeed Insights or Bubble.io's built-in debugger. Identify areas for improvement and prioritize them based on impact.
Optimize your images by compressing them without sacrificing quality. Use formats like WebP or JPEG 2000 for better compression.
Simplify your workflows by minimizing unnecessary steps and reducing complexity. This can improve both the performance and usability of your application.
Streamline your data structures by eliminating redundant or unused fields. This can help reduce database queries and improve overall performance.
Stay updated with Bubble.io's latest features and updates. Take advantage of any optimizations or improvements they introduce to further enhance your application's performance.
By implementing these steps and continuously monitoring your application's performance, you can ensure that your users experience lightning-fast page load times and a seamless browsing experience.
Join the Conversation: Share Your Experience
We would love to hear about your experiences with optimizing page load times in Bubble.io. Have you implemented any of the strategies mentioned in this article? What results did you achieve? Share your thoughts, insights, and success stories in the comments below.
Remember, optimizing page load times is an ongoing process, and there's always room for improvement. Let's continue the conversation and help each other create the fastest and most user-friendly applications on Bubble.io!